ABB S200 Series MCB, 500 mA Current Rating, 10kA Breaking Capacity - 2CDS251001R0158 S201 Z 0.5A - 10 KA


This MCB is a high-performance circuit breaker designed for use in commercial and residential applications. The device has a current rating of 500mA and features a Compact design with dimensions of 17.5mm in width and 69mm in length. It incorporates Advanced tripping characteristics suitable for a variety of electrical systems, ensuring reliable protection against overload and faults.

How does the thermal tripping mechanism improve safety in electrical installations?


The thermal tripping mechanism reacts to prolonged overload conditions by disconnecting the circuit, preventing potential damage and fire hazards associated with overheating due to excessive current.

What mounting style is used for this circuit breaker and why is it beneficial?


This device is designed for DIN rail mounting, which provides a secure and efficient way to install circuit breakers in electrical panels, ensuring a neat arrangement and easy accessibility for maintenance.
